Population: density and quick facts

Metric Adams County Pennsylvania Avg U.S. Average
Population 105,443 12,851,405 334,821,731
Population density (per sq mi) 202.1 278.8 85.8
Population growth (%/yr) 0.47% 0.21% 0.57%
Median age 42.1 41.5 37.1
Households 40,408 5,230,563 128,459,983

Population in Adams County grew by 4.0% from 2009 to 2023, reaching 105,174 in 2023.

Economy

Adams County has a the economy index of B, which means it is quite prosperous.

Metric Adams County Pennsylvania Avg U.S. Average
Median household income $80,669 $76,231 $78,145
Income growth (%/yr) 3.91% 4.69% 5.07%
Unemployment rate 3.1% 5.2% 5.2%

The median household income in Adams County is about 6% higher than in Pennsylvania.

Housing

Metric Adams County Pennsylvania Avg U.S. Average
Median home price $159,200 $154,283 $242,182
Median rent $1,084 $1,161 $1,342
Homeownership rate 79.1% 69.3% 65.1%

The median home price in Adams County is about 12.2 years' worth of rent — buying at the median price costs roughly as much as paying the median rent of $1,084 per month for that long.

Commute Time & Mobility

Commuters in Adams County spend about 45 minutes on the road round trip each working day. Over a typical 250-day work year, that adds up to roughly 189 hours, about 7.9 full days, spent commuting.

Metric Adams County Pennsylvania Avg U.S. Average
One-way commute (min) 22.7 22.5 22.5
Round-trip commute (min) 45.4 44.9 44.9
Yearly time spent (hours) 189 187 187
Estimated yearly cost $5,866 $5,802 $5,803
Work from home 9.8% 13.8% 13.4%
Highway traffic (vehicles/day) 5,699 6,862 8,813
Local road traffic (vehicles/day) 895 1,152 1,355

Fastest commutes among counties in Pennsylvania: Cameron County (12.2 min), Elk County (15.4 min), Union County (16.3 min).
Slowest: Pike County (33.0 min), Perry County (31.8 min), Carbon County (30.6 min).

The average commute time in Adams County is 23 minutes, longer than the 22 minutes in Pennsylvania.

Estimated yearly cost applies a single national wage rule of thumb (U.S. Bureau of Labor Statistics average hourly earnings), not a measurement of wages in this area. Traffic volume figures come from proprietary Ticon and TrafficZoom data.

Health

Adams County has a health index of B, which means it is quite healthy.

Metric Adams County Pennsylvania Avg U.S. Average
Life expectancy (years) 80.0 78.4 78.3
Self-rated poor health 13.5% 15.7% 16.3%
Smokers 19.0% 20.1% 19.0%
